PET Bottle Washing Line: A Complete Overview

A state-of-the-art PET bottle cleaning line is critical for reprocessing used beverage containers. This system typically plastic film washing line involves several steps, including pre-washing , lukewarm water scrubbing , cool water washing , and air-drying – all designed to remove labels, caps, residual liquids, and other impurities . Adequate operation of a PET bottle washing line provides the creation of clean rPET flakes suitable for manufacturing of recycled products, promoting a more sustainable economy .

The Function of Plastic Grinders in Recovery Systems

Polymer choppers play a critical role in modern recycling operations, acting as the first phase in the method of transforming waste polymer into recoverable products. These units lower large objects of polymer scrap into tiny dimensions, permitting for efficient categorization and subsequent handling. Without efficient grinding, reclamation efforts would be greatly obstructed, limiting the quantity of polymer that can be appropriately recovered and shifted from landfills. They aid remanufacturing and contribute to a sustainable circular market.
